Here are some recommendations for vehicle safety from the National Safety Council (NSC) and the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A):

  • Do not allow passengers in the vehicle, when possible.
  • Always turn off vehicles during refueling.
  • When there is no driver inside the vehicle, ensure that it is parked and turned off with all attachments disengaged.
  • Farm equipment traveling on roadways should display a Slow Moving Vehicle (SMV) emblem.
  • Equipment that may cause falling debris should contain Falling Object Protective Structures (FOPS).
  • When verbal communication is prohibited by noise or distance, implement an efficient system of hand-signals between workers.

Regarding the storage of farm vehicles:

  • Store vehicles away from any livestock, debris, or fuel storage tanks.
  • Ensure that electrical lines are too high for passing vehicles to strike.
  • Ensure that storage structures are lockable and contain clean floors and easy exits.
  • Remove all keys from stored vehicles and do not allow children or non-employees inside storage structures.
